It's also +# customary to leave one space after the ':'. + + |-----handy-ruler------------------------------------------------------| +mock: mock (a Mocking and Testing Library in Python) +mock: +mock: mock is a Python module that provides a core Mock class. It removes +mock: the need to create a host of stubs throughout your test suite. +mock: The mock module also provides a patch() decorator that handles +mock: patching module and class level attributes within the scope of a +mock: test, along with sentinel for creating unique objects. +mock: mock is tested on Python versions 2.4-2.7 and Python 3. +mock: +mock: Homepage: http://www.voidspace.org.uk/python/mock/ +mock: -- cgit v1.2.3
